Output 68bd405376f42c1971f0a9b660af00fc02eecd478f7b8d3aafbc1011f65671ea:158

value
186215
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6c9092e29622ec21a1aeca13d69e9d1f4e62b743 OP_EQUAL
address
3Bb46RVVCcxjKdStZ5FUGiS4AYJPSLXTVy
transaction
68bd405376f42c1971f0a9b660af00fc02eecd478f7b8d3aafbc1011f65671ea
spent
true